Investigation Summary

Investigation Nr: 170699201
Event: 04/19/1993
Employee injured in fall from roof beam

Employee #1, a journeyman carpenter, was placing a panelized roof in a retail store. The assignment was to place pre-fabricated, panelized 2 foot by 6 foot panels between glued, laminated beams. While Employee #1 was placing panels, the foreman attempted to move a laminated beam that had bowed. While pushing the beam with a forklift, the foreman distorted the beam enough to allow the 2 foot by 6 foot panel to drop out of its support beam. Employee #1 was standing on the beam when it fell and rode it 23 feet to the cement floor. Employee #1 was hospitalized with bruises and contusions to his trunk area, arms, and legs.
